CITATION: Transport Workers Union of New South Wales v Sydney Civil Excavation Pty Ltd [2008] NSWIRComm 1049
APPLICANT Transport Workers Union of New South Wales PARTIES: RESPONDENT Sydney Civil Excavation Pty Ltd
FILE NUMBER(S): 2073 of 2007
CORAM: Macdonald C
CATCHWORDS: Dispute Notification - s332 of the Industrial Relations Act 1996 - allegation by Union that Respondent underpaid certain contract carriers who performed work for the Respondent - conciliation failed to resolve underpayment claim - Hearing - Held that carriers' work for Respondent regulated by a Contract Determination - Respondent had engaged the carriers for excavation work and underpaid the carriers for cartage work - appropriate underpayment orders made by Commission.
LEGISLATION CITED: Industrial Relations Act 1996
HEARING DATES: 28/04/08 and 29/04/08
DATE OF JUDGMENT: 27 June 2008
